Pepperfry is one of India’s largest online marketplace platforms for furniture and home décor, renowned for transforming the country’s home and lifestyle shopping experience. Operates across India through a robust omnichannel strategy. The company serves customers in over 500 cities, combining digital convenience with offline experience through its extensive network of company-owned and franchise studios.

Omnichannel Experience: 43 company-owned and 142 franchise studios across India, allowing customers to experience products before purchase.
Asset-Light Marketplace: Aggregates 10,000+ sellers and 50,000+ products without heavy inventory investment.
Tech-Driven Innovation: Augmented reality (AR) features, robust logistics (PepCart) and a user-friendly app and website.
Quality & Trust: Rigorous seller onboarding, high-quality standards and reliable delivery
Marketplace Commissions: Core revenue comes from commissions (8–20%) on sales by third-party sellers and manufacturers listed on the platform.
Private Label Sales: In-house brands like Woodsworth and Mintwud offer higher margins and exclusive collections, driving repeat purchases and brand loyalty.
Furniture Rentals: Pepperfry rents out furniture to urban consumers, students, and professionals, generating recurring revenue and tapping into the sharing economy.
Home Interior Projects: Through its Brandmakerr acquisition, Pepperfry forays into B2B commercial fit-outs for retail, hospitality and corporate clients.
Studio Franchise Fees: Franchisees pay fees and share revenue for using the Pepperfry brand and platform in offline studios.
B2C: Urban and semi-urban homeowners, renters, students and professionals seeking quality furniture and home décor.
B2B: Businesses, hotels, restaurants and institutional clients for commercial interiors and bulk orders.

Date | Round Name | Amount | Valuation | Revenue | Revenue Multiple | Investors |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
June 2, 2025 | Equity | $5.1 Million | $367 Million | - | - | General Electric Pension Fund, Norwest Venture Partners, Goldman Sachs, Panthera Growth Partners |
July 19, 2023 | Series F | $23 Million | $375 Million | $32.5 Million | 10.5x | Norwest Venture Partners, Pidilite Ventures, Ananta Capital, Panthera, Bujorjee Family, Mukesh Sharma Family Trust, Vedantam Family, Aarin Capital, Broad Street Investment, Erste Wv Gutersloh, Brandon Capital |
February 10, 2020 | Series F | $40 Million | - | $34 Million | - | Pidilite Ventures, Norwest Venture Partners, Vedantam Family, Bertelsmann India Investments |
March 7, 2018 | Series E | $38.5 Million | - | $21.8 Million | - | Bertelsmann India Investments, Norwest Venture Partners, Zodius |
September 21, 2016 | Series E | $31.3 Million | $280 Million | $17.5 Million | 13.9x | Norwest Venture Partners, Zodius, Bertelsmann India Investments |
July 27, 2015 | Series D | $100 Million | - | $7.8 Million | - | Zodius, Norwest Venture Partners, Bertelsmann India Investments |
May 27, 2014 | Series C | $16.2 Million | - | $1.7 Million | - | Bertelsmann India Investments, Norwest Venture Partners |
April 2, 2013 | Series B | $8 Milllion | - | - | - | Norwest Venture Partners |
December 12, 2011 | Series A | $5 Million | - | - | - | Norwest Venture Partners |
